Mailinglist Archive: opensuse-de (1283 mails)
| < Previous | Next > |
Re: gesamter Rehner plötzlich extrem lahm
- From: Heinz Diehl <htd@xxxxxxxxxxxxxxxxx>
- Date: Tue, 10 Aug 2010 19:50:28 +0200
- Message-id: <20100810175028.GB6495@xxxxxxxxxxxxxxxxx>
On 10.08.2010, Norbert Zawodsky wrote:
Da bist du schonmal ein Stueck weiter, jetzt weisst du, was das System
blockiert, naemlich massiver disk i/o. Jetzt musst du nur noch die Ursache
herausfinden.
Schreibe mal folgendes in deine /etc/sysctl.conf, und mache danach ein
"sysctl -p":
vm.swappiness = 100
vm.overcommit_memory = 2
vm.dirty_ratio = 10
vm.dirty_background_ratio = 5
Ich habe bewusst vm.swappiness auf 100 erhoeht. Das bedeutet nicht, dass
das System dann dauernd swappt, sondern dass unbenutzte Programme relativ
rasch ausgeswappt werden, damit aktive Programme mehr Speicher zur
Verfuegung haben.
Dann starte nochmal deine ganzen Programme und kopiere deine 5 GB, als Test.
Sollte wiederum das ganze System in Zeitlupe ablaufen, dann waere es
wichtig zu wissen, wer denn da den ganzen Speicher fuer sich beansprucht.
Die pdflush Prozesse in iotop schreiben zu sehen spielt jetzt keine Rolle
mehr, schau mal mittels "slabtop". Und der Status/Verlauf deines swap
waere auch interessant.
Es waere sogar denkbar, wenn auch eher unwahrscheinlich, dass irgendeines
deiner Programme ein memory leak hat...
--
Um die Liste abzubestellen, schicken Sie eine Mail an:
opensuse-de+unsubscribe@xxxxxxxxxxxx
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ken
Sie eine Mail an: opensuse-de+help@xxxxxxxxxxxx
Ich weiß noch genau, ganz oben auf der Liste waren so cirka 8
[pdflush] Prozesse von denen jeder 99,99% I/O hatte
Da bist du schonmal ein Stueck weiter, jetzt weisst du, was das System
blockiert, naemlich massiver disk i/o. Jetzt musst du nur noch die Ursache
herausfinden.
Schreibe mal folgendes in deine /etc/sysctl.conf, und mache danach ein
"sysctl -p":
vm.swappiness = 100
vm.overcommit_memory = 2
vm.dirty_ratio = 10
vm.dirty_background_ratio = 5
Ich habe bewusst vm.swappiness auf 100 erhoeht. Das bedeutet nicht, dass
das System dann dauernd swappt, sondern dass unbenutzte Programme relativ
rasch ausgeswappt werden, damit aktive Programme mehr Speicher zur
Verfuegung haben.
Dann starte nochmal deine ganzen Programme und kopiere deine 5 GB, als Test.
Sollte wiederum das ganze System in Zeitlupe ablaufen, dann waere es
wichtig zu wissen, wer denn da den ganzen Speicher fuer sich beansprucht.
Die pdflush Prozesse in iotop schreiben zu sehen spielt jetzt keine Rolle
mehr, schau mal mittels "slabtop". Und der Status/Verlauf deines swap
waere auch interessant.
Es waere sogar denkbar, wenn auch eher unwahrscheinlich, dass irgendeines
deiner Programme ein memory leak hat...
--
Um die Liste abzubestellen, schicken Sie eine Mail an:
opensuse-de+unsubscribe@xxxxxxxxxxxx
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ken
Sie eine Mail an: opensuse-de+help@xxxxxxxxxxxx
| < Previous | Next > |